The brilliance of the format is the "Truth Booth." When a couple is sent in, the computer reveals a binary "Match" or "No Match." This is where the drama transcends typical dating tropes. We often see two people who are "head over heels"—convinced they are soulmates—only for the screen to flash "No Match." The fallout is a masterclass in cognitive dissonance: do you trust your feelings, or do you trust the math? The "Game Theory" of Love

Special mention must be given to Season 8, titled Come One, Come All , which featured an entirely sexually fluid cast. This didn't just provide groundbreaking representation; it broke the game’s mechanics. When anyone can be anyone’s match, the number of possible combinations jumps from 3.6 million to trillions. This season highlighted that "compatibility" isn't a straight line or a gendered script—it’s a chaotic, beautiful mess that even the best algorithms struggle to map. Conclusion ARE YOU THE ONE
